Introductory Guide to RTO Registration in Australia

Directing the RTO registration steps within Australia calls for thorough arranging, complete arranging, and a dedication to satisfying the top standards of professional training and instruction. This reference provides a thorough method to help you efficiently get registered your RTO by 2024, assuring compliance with ASQA standards and encouraging a prosperous learning facility.

Basic Steps for RTO Registration

Initial Research and Planning: Preceding commence the RTO application procedure, undertake detailed analysis to understand the requirement for the offerings you will offer. Ensure you satisfy the basic requirements, for instance having adequate premises and qualified staff.

Compiling Application Documents: Create complete papers proving your compliance with the VET Quality Framework and the National Standards for RTOs 2024. Key papers such as your enterprise plan, evaluation strategies (TAS), and regulations and procedures.

Lodging Application: Send your registration with ASQA's internet portal, including all necessary papers and the enrolment fee.

Evaluation by ASQA: ASQA will inspect your registration and may carry out a site audit to verify conformity with the guidelines. In the process of this audit, ASQA will review your building, tools, and records.

Resolution and Registration: If your application documents complies with all criteria, ASQA will register your group as an RTO, granting you with a Registration Certificate and adding your facts on the national register.

Fiscal Viability: You need to exhibit that your organisation is financially viable, offering financial projections, funding records, and a comprehensive business plan.

Fit and Proper Person Criteria: ASQA mandates that important personnel in your institution meet the fit and proper person conditions, for instance having a respectable character and no background of serious crimes.

Training Assets and Assessment Resources: Make sure you have suitable resources to provide and evaluate the classes you run, like certified trainers and exam invigilators, suitable facilities, and suitable educational materials.

Meeting VET Quality Framework and National Standards for RTOs 2024: Your entity must fulfil the VET Quality Framework, covering the Standards for RTOs 2015, the Fit and Proper Person Standards, the Financial Viability Risk Assessment Standards, the Data Provision Conditions, and the AQF. Price Tag of RTO Registration

The expenses associated with RTO registration can range based on several variables, for instance the size of RTO registration checklist your company, the classes you intend to offer, and the materials you must have. Here are some standard charges you may experience:

- Application Charge: ASQA demands an registration fee for RTO registration, which can vary depending on the scope and scope of your enrolment.
- Assessment Costs: If ASQA carries out a site inspection, you may need to cover the outlays linked to the review, such as travel outlays for ASQA auditors.
- Training and Assessment Resources Costs: Investment in training and assessment resources, for example qualified trainers and assessors, appropriate facilities, and adequate learning materials.
- Consultant Fees: Enlisting a specialist for guidance with the application procedure will incur additional charges.
